Advanced Math: Functions and Nonlinear Equations
Exploring the World of Functions
SAT Math sometimes goes beyond the basics, testing your understanding of functions and nonlinear equations.
Key Concepts
- Functions: Understanding notation like \( f(x) \), evaluating and interpreting functions.
- Quadratic Equations: Solving \( ax^2 + bx + c = 0 \) by factoring, completing the square, or the quadratic formula.
- Exponential Functions: Recognizing growth and decay.
- Nonlinear Systems: Solving systems involving quadratics and lines.
Tips
- Recognize the shape and properties of graphs for different functions.
- Use substitution and elimination to solve nonlinear systems.
- Practice translating word problems into equations.
